I purchased the FIAMM aftermarket horns models 72112 (low note) and 72102 (high note).
Both are nearly identical in dimension to the stock horns on my "05 SR5. The wiring for the stock horns is a connector containing two wires going to one of the horns, and a connector containing a single wire to the other horn. The FIAMM horns both have two terminals.
The instructions that came with the new horns were not very clear to me, so I attempted to follow them.
I cut off the connector going to the single-wire horn and attached a female blade connector.
I cut off the connector going to the dual wire horn and attached female blade connectors to both wires.
I connected the single-wire connector to one of the terminals on the high-note horn, and then a grounding wire to the other terminal and the other end of that wire to the bolt that attaches the horn to the truck's frame.
For the other horn; the low note, I simply attached each of the two wires with the blade connectors to the horn's terminals.
However, only the high-note horn sounds. I have made certain that the aires in the blade connectors are tight and secure, and the connectors are tight on the horns' terminals.
